/** |
* Lock a texture for updating. See also _mesa_lock_context_textures(). |
*/ |
static INLINE void |
_mesa_lock_texture(struct gl_context *ctx, struct gl_texture_object *texObj) |
{ |
_glthread_LOCK_MUTEX(ctx->Shared->TexMutex); |
ctx->Shared->TextureStateStamp++; |
(void) texObj; |
} |
|
static INLINE void |
_mesa_unlock_texture(struct gl_context *ctx, struct gl_texture_object *texObj) |
{ |
_glthread_UNLOCK_MUTEX(ctx->Shared->TexMutex); |
} |
